loading请求处理中...

图书阅读类APP开发成本失控?三大核心痛点与精准解决方案

2025-12-18 17:32:22 阅读 11629次 标签: 开发 作者: yipinweike01

  图书阅读类Android APP定制开发常遇预算超支、体验不佳、扩展难?本文深度剖析三大致命痛点,并提供从架构设计到成本控制的3种实战解决方案,附独家开发清单,助您高效落地优质阅读应用。

  引言:您的阅读类APP项目是否正陷入“成本黑洞”?

  “开发报价50万,实际花费近百万;功能看似齐全,却因翻页卡顿、书架管理混乱而遭用户抛弃;想引入社交书评或音频解读,却发现原有代码如一团乱麻,无从下手……”这正是许多出版社、内容创业者或企业内训部门在启动图书阅读类Android APP定制开发时遭遇的残酷现实。行业数据显示,超过60%的定制化阅读应用因需求摇摆、技术债累积及忽视核心体验,导致项目延期、超支甚至失败。本文将摒弃泛泛而谈,直击三个最烧钱、最影响成败的具体症结,并提供一套经过市场验证的解决方案框架,其中包含我们为头部出版集团交付项目时总结的独家“体验优先级清单”,帮助您将每一分开发预算都用在刀刃上。

图书阅读类APP开发成本失控?三大核心痛点与精准解决方案

  核心痛点诊断:导致图书阅读类APP开发“踩坑”的三大根本原因

  在图书阅读类Android APP定制开发过程中,以下三个问题往往是成本失控和项目失败的根源:

  痛点一:需求“大而全”与核心阅读体验“浅而弱”的失衡

  问题描述:项目初期,团队往往热衷于规划庞大的功能矩阵(如社区、商城、听书、UGC),却对最核心的“阅读引擎”投入不足。导致结果:社交功能无人问津,而基础的文本渲染、翻页流畅度、护眼模式、进度记忆等体验却粗糙不堪,用户迅速流失。

  深层原因:决策者被竞品功能迷惑,缺乏对自身用户核心诉求(沉浸式阅读)的坚持;开发团队未将阅读引擎作为独立、高优先级的核心模块进行深度优化。

  痛点二:文本格式与文件支持的“兼容性噩梦”

  问题描述:APP仅支持简单的TXT或EPUB,当用户导入PDF、DOC、甚至带有复杂排版和公式的学术文献时,出现乱码、版式错乱、无法批注。这直接限制了应用场景,导致用户差评。

  深层原因:低估了不同格式解析与渲染的技术复杂度;试图用开源库“一刀切”解决所有格式,缺乏对专业排版引擎(如用于PDF、复杂EPUB)的定制开发或商业授权规划。

  痛点三:书架管理与内容更新的“架构短视”

  问题描述:初期书架设计简单,仅支持本地书籍。当需要接入在线书城、实现跨设备同步阅读进度、支持用户自定义分类和标签时,原有的数据结构和同步逻辑完全无法支撑,必须重构。

  深层原因:架构设计时未采用清晰的分层(本地数据、网络数据、用户数据),数据库设计僵化;未预留标准的内容分发接口(CDN对接、内容加密接口等),导致每次扩展都伤筋动骨。

图书阅读类APP开发成本失控?三大核心痛点与精准解决方案

  精准解决方案:构建高质量阅读APP的三大实施路径

  针对上述痛点,以下是三种从战略到战术的解决方案,您可以根据自身资源和阶段进行选择或组合。

  方案一:采用“核心体验驱动”的MVP开发模式(最基础且有效的方案)

  此方案旨在确保核心功能极致化,避免资源浪费在非刚性需求上。

  步骤详解:

  定义“不可妥协”的核心体验清单:

  渲染引擎:必须支持EPUB3、TXT,并实现毫秒级翻页、字体/间距/背景色无级调整、精准进度记忆与恢复。

  基础书架:高效扫描本地书籍、显示封面、支持按书名/作者排序。

  核心交互:流畅的目录跳转、书签、高亮、批注(至少一种)。

  冻结一期需求:将在线书城、复杂社区、音频播放等功能明确列为二期。一期开发集中全部资源打磨上述核心清单。

  建立体验验收标准:例如,“在中低端安卓设备上,打开200MB的图文混排EPUB,加载时间不超过2秒;连续翻页100次无卡顿”。

  工具与技术支持:

  渲染引擎:可深度定制开源引擎如 Readium,或评估商业引擎如 Amazon's Kindle Mobile Publishing SDK(如果合规)。

  性能监控:集成Firebase Performance Monitoring,持续监控页面加载时间和渲染帧率。

  效果预览:通过此方案,能将初期开发资源聚焦度提升70%,用有限的预算打造出在核心阅读体验上可与主流应用媲美的产品,快速上线验证市场,并为后续迭代积累真实用户反馈和数据。

图书阅读类APP开发成本失控?三大核心痛点与精准解决方案

  方案二:构建“格式可扩展”与“云同步就绪”的架构(进阶优化方案)

  此方案为解决痛点二和三,为未来发展预留空间。

  架构设计核心:

  格式解析抽象层:设计统一的“图书解析接口”,让EPUB、PDF、TXT等不同格式的解析器作为插件实现该接口。这样,新增一种格式(如MOBI)只需开发一个新插件,而无需改动APP主逻辑。

  数据分层与仓库模式:

  本地层:使用Room数据库存储书籍元数据、用户进度、书签批注。

  网络层:通过Retrofit对接未来可能的在线书城API。

  仓库层:一个统一的BookRepository负责决策数据来源(先本地后网络),并处理本地与云端数据的同步与冲突解决(如“最后写入获胜”策略)。

  用户数据同步设计:使用WorkManager调度后台同步任务。用户的阅读进度、批注等以小颗粒度JSON格式上传,为未来实现跨平台(Android/iOS/Web)同步打下基础。

  独家视角(避坑点):对于PDF,尤其是扫描版PDF,直接渲染体验很差。一个关键投入是集成“重排引擎”或“智能切边/增强”功能,这能极大提升PDF阅读体验,成为产品的独特卖点。

  效果预览:虽然初期架构设计成本增加约15-20%,但彻底避免了未来因支持新格式或增加同步功能而导致的、可能耗费数倍成本的重构,实现了长期的成本可控与快速功能扩展。

图书阅读类APP开发成本失控?三大核心痛点与精准解决方案

  方案三:引入“模块化”与“专业化服务”组合策略(高效交付方案)

  对于资源有限或希望快速启动的团队,此方案提供了一种平衡质量与速度的路径。

  步骤详解:

  核心模块自研,复杂模块采购/集成:

  自研:用户体系、UI交互、书架逻辑、业务流。这保证了产品的独特性和核心数据掌控。

  采购/集成专业SDK:

  文档渲染:直接采购成熟的商业文档服务SDK(如腾讯云文档预览、阿里云文档转换等),它们通常提供强大的格式支持和稳定的渲染能力。

  文本转语音(TTS):集成科大讯飞、百度语音等成熟TTS引擎,快速实现听书功能。

  社交分享:集成主流社交平台SDK。

  严格的模块接口定义:在自研模块与第三方服务之间,定义清晰、简单的接口。确保第三方服务可被替换,降低未来绑定的风险。

  成本与效果分析:此方案将大量复杂的格式兼容、音频处理等“技术重活”外包给专业厂商,虽然产生一定的授权或调用费用,但极大降低了自主研发的不确定风险和时间成本,能够加速产品上市周期(TTM)30%-50%,让团队更专注于核心业务逻辑和用户体验的打磨。

  总结与行动建议

  一次成功的图书阅读类Android APP定制开发,绝非功能的简单堆砌。我们建议您在启动前,务必完成以下决策闭环:

  体验优先:用方案一的“核心清单”锁定最小功能集,保障生存。

  架构前瞻:用方案二的思想评估长期规划,为成长预留通道。

  善用外力:用方案三的策略解决非核心但复杂的专业问题,提升效率。

  最终,一个优秀的阅读APP,其价值在于让用户忘记“阅读器”的存在,而完全沉浸于内容之中。您的开发策略,应始终服务于这一终极目标。

Tag: 用户

定制开发公司推荐

成为一品威客服务商,百万订单等您来有奖注册中

留言( 展开评论